The Pirates' women's water polo team dropped their 2025 season opener Saturday, 9-6 against Crafton Hills at the Ventura Aquatic Center. Julia Glukhovsky led VC (0-1) with three goals, three steals and an assist while Parker Pratt contributed a score and three helpers in the field and recorded a pair of saves in the cage in the final period.
Ventura opened the scoring in the first quarter with Glukhovsky's score before the Roadrunners tied the score by the quarter break. CHC took a 3-1 lead into halftime.
Both teams appeared to find their rhythm in the second half with Crafton outscoring the Pirates 5-3 in the third period. VC closed the gap to 8-6 on a long-distance shot by Kayla Foster with under two minutes remaining, but the Pirates could get no closer in the setback.
Abigail Humphry scored Ventura's other goal in the contest and Stevie Sturges grabbed three steals on defense.
VC next travels to Costa Mesa to play four games over two days at the Orange Coast Tournament Friday and Saturday Sept. 5 and 6.
